Subject: [PATCH 01/23] Revert "oprofile: discover counters for op ppro too"
Date: Fri, 12 Jun 2009 14:35:18 +0200 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<1244810140-20595-2-git-send-email-robert.richter@amd.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<1244810140-20595-1-git-send-email-robert.richter@amd.com>
This reverts commit 59512900baab03c5629f2ff5efad1d5d4e682ece.
arch_perfmon_setup_counters() is actually never called for ppro, so
there is no code that changes the numbers in op_ppro_spec. The patch
as it is has no effect.

arch/x86/oprofile/op_model_ppro.c | 8 +++-----
arch/x86/oprofile/op_x86_model.h | 2 +-
2 files changed, 4 insertions(+), 6 deletions(-)
diff --git a/arch/x86/oprofile/op_model_ppro.c b/arch/x86/oprofile/op_model_ppro.c
index 10131fb..2a12399 100644
--- a/arch/x86/oprofile/op_model_ppro.c
+++ b/arch/x86/oprofile/op_model_ppro.c
@@ -213,9 +213,9 @@ static void ppro_shutdown(struct op_msrs const * const msrs)
}
-struct op_x86_model_spec op_ppro_spec = {
- .num_counters = 2, /* can be overriden */
- .num_controls = 2, /* dito */
+struct op_x86_model_spec const op_ppro_spec = {
+ .num_counters = 2,
+ .num_controls = 2,
.fill_in_addresses = &ppro_fill_in_addresses,
.setup_ctrs = &ppro_setup_ctrs,
.check_ctrs = &ppro_check_ctrs,
@@ -251,8 +251,6 @@ void arch_perfmon_setup_counters(void)
op_arch_perfmon_spec.num_counters = num_counters;
op_arch_perfmon_spec.num_controls = num_counters;
- op_ppro_spec.num_counters = num_counters;
- op_ppro_spec.num_controls = num_counters;
}
struct op_x86_model_spec op_arch_perfmon_spec = {
diff --git a/arch/x86/oprofile/op_x86_model.h b/arch/x86/oprofile/op_x86_model.h
index 825e790..2317149 100644
--- a/arch/x86/oprofile/op_x86_model.h
+++ b/arch/x86/oprofile/op_x86_model.h
@@ -45,7 +45,7 @@ struct op_x86_model_spec {
void (*shutdown)(struct op_msrs const * const msrs);
};
-extern struct op_x86_model_spec op_ppro_spec;
+extern struct op_x86_model_spec const op_ppro_spec;
extern struct op_x86_model_spec const op_p4_spec;
extern struct op_x86_model_spec const op_p4_ht2_spec;
extern struct op_x86_model_spec const op_amd_spec;
